These three clothing retailers might be ahead of their rivals in the AI race

UBS analysts flagged Abercrombie & Fitch, Gap and TJX as likely further along in AI adoption, citing improvements in sales per employee and stronger EBIT as evidence. They caution the exact impact of AI is hard to quantify but say recent productivity gains may be AI-driven. Implication: early AI adopters could gain a competitive productivity edge as retail IT budgets and execution evolve.

Analysis

AI-like tools in apparel retail act through three measurable levers: demand-forecast error reduction, localized assortment/pricing, and labor-hour optimization. A realistic implementation that trims forecasting error by 20-30% typically converts into a 50–200bps gross-margin lift and a 2–6% reduction in markdowns over a 6–12 month rollout, with most P&L benefit manifesting in the first full year after deployment. Second-order effects matter more than headline productivity gains. Better matching of buys to sell-through reduces the dump flow into off-price channels, compressing supply for opportunistic resellers while improving working capital for the full-price seller; simultaneously, a shift to micro-fulfillment and demand-aware replenishment will reprice costs across 3PLs, parcel carriers and short-lead OEMs over 12–24 months. Winners will be those with flexible sourcing and clean data estates; losers are legacy assortments, long-lead vendors and players monetizing excess inventory. Key risks that could reverse the trend are implementation noise (model overfit to seasonal patterns), competitive catch-up as IT budgets reallocate, and regulatory or third-party data constraints that raise marginal costs of personalization. Expect quarter-to-quarter noise and confirmation via sequential capex guidance and incremental gross-margin disclosure—true durable margins should be visible by 3–4 quarters after measured rollouts.
